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Базы";
Текущий архив: 2002.12.02;
Скачать: [xml.tar.bz2];

Вниз

Помогите начинающему, как программно создать DBF файл   Найти похожие ветки 

 
Ali2002   (2002-11-13 13:29) [0]

Мастера помогите как программно создать DBF файл.
Делаю, как в книге Фаронова не работает, создает файл типа Paradox? а не Dbase ? подскажите как сделать.

tb8.active:=false;
tb8.DataBaseName:="f8";
tb8.TableName:="da010601.dbf";
tb8.tabletype:=ttDBASE;

if not tb8.Exists then begin
with tb8 do begin
tb8.CreateTable;
tb8.Active:=true;
end;
end;


 
John13   (2002-11-13 13:47) [1]

Он у тебя создает DB-файл или DBF, но Paradox`овский?


 
Ali2002   (2002-11-13 14:39) [2]

Пишет расширение DBF, пытаюсь просмотреть с помощью FoxPro пишет не могу открыть файл, формат не DBF, в чем причина ?


 
REP   (2002-11-13 14:47) [3]

Попробуй tb8.tabletype:=ttFoxPro
или уменьши в BDE Administrator`e в Cofiguration\Drives\Native\DBase Level=3 (можно 4)
Вроде Foxpro 2.6 выше не понимает.


 
vvm   (2002-11-13 15:30) [4]

with tbl do
begin
Close;
DatabaseName := pathDir;
TableType := ttDBase;
TableName := "FILE1.DBF";
Exclusive := False;
with FieldDefs do
begin
Clear;
with AddFieldDef do
begin
Name := "FIELD1";
DataType := ftInteger;
end;
with AddFieldDef do
begin
Name := "FIELD2";
DataType := ftString;
Size := 50;
end;
with AddFieldDef do
begin
Name := "FIELD3";
DataType := ftCurrency;
end;

end;
CreateTable;
end;



Страницы: 1 вся ветка

Форум: "Базы";
Текущий архив: 2002.12.02;
Скачать: [xml.tar.bz2];

Наверх





Память: 0.45 MB
Время: 0.007 c
6-4560
Равиль
2002-09-27 01:20
2002.12.02
докачка файла после обрыва связи в локальной сети


1-4333
Monak
2002-11-21 22:46
2002.12.02
Всё тот же буфер обмена?


1-4276
Павел
2002-11-21 10:16
2002.12.02
Символы


4-4680
Squ
2002-10-22 09:26
2002.12.02
Передача информации между двумя приложениями...


1-4454
Lnstr
2002-11-19 13:28
2002.12.02
Создание компонента - массив кнопок с разными свойств. - Caption





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ский